About West Springhill, Nova Scotia

West Springhill is a community in Annapolis, Nova Scotia, Canada. It is classified as a village / hamlet. West Springhill is located at 44.5842°N, 65.4499°W.

West Springhill rests quietly among the rugged elevations of the Spurr Hills, where the earth rises in firm, moss-covered folds that hold the morning mist long after the sun has climbed. It lies 18.6 km south-south-east of Annapolis Royal, NS (from Annapolis Royal, NS: bearing 163°T), and is situated 15.0 km east of Bear River.
